Penang: The frequent occurrence of sinkholes in several cities, including Penang, in recent times has raised public concern, particularly among road users worried about safety risks. The latest incident at Jalan Dato Ismail Hashim in Sungai Ara, Bayan Lepas, should serve as a reminder for all parties to take the management of ageing underground infrastructure more seriously.
According to BERNAMA News Agency, engineering expert Associate Professor Dr. Norhidayah Abdul Hassan recommended that the government establish a structured and risk-based underground utility asset management programme, including comprehensive inspections of old pipes, as a national periodic initiative in major cities such as Penang. Norhidayah, affiliated with the Pavement and Transportation Research Group (PTRG) at the Faculty of Civil Engineering, Universiti Teknologi Malaysia (UTM), stated that ageing infrastructure should be assessed using modern techniques such as pressure leak tests and geophysical surveys to detect voids or ground support loss before structural failure occurs.
To prevent recurring sinkhole incidents, Norhidayah emphasized that state governments should prioritise the upgrading of old pipelines in high-risk areas and enhance excavation work specifications. She highlighted the importance of technical coordination among the Penang Water Supply Corporation (PBAPP), Indah Water Konsortium (IWK), Public Works Department (JKR), and local authorities (PBT) to detect and repair leaks earlier.
Norhidayah commended the initiative by PBAPP and IWK to upgrade the old pipe network, stating it aligns with industry best practices. She noted that replacing outdated pipes with modern systems can reduce leak risks and enhance the integrity of underground utilities against external pressures like traffic loads and soil conditions.
She explained that the main cause of sinkhole formation in urban road areas is leakage from underground utilities, particularly water or sewer pipes, which gradually erode the supporting soil beneath the pavement. Continuous leaks lead to the formation of hidden cavities, eventually causing the pavement to collapse under traffic loads.
Dr. Nor Azmi Bakhary, a senior lecturer at the Faculty of Civil Engineering, Universiti Teknologi MARA (UiTM) Shah Alam, suggested establishing a shared Geographic Information System (GIS) database for all underground utilities to improve coordination among agencies. He recommended a phased replacement plan for old pipes and transparent field audits to enhance road user safety and reduce future financial burdens.
The sinkhole on Jalan Dato Ismail Hashim, measuring 5 metres long, 3.5 metres wide, and 1.9 metres in diameter, is believed to have been caused by a leaking pipe. A similar incident occurred on Jalan Burma in George Town last September when a pipe burst, causing severe road surface damage.
